R04390 R0 Ruling Active

The tariff classification of an outlet adapter with night light from China.

Issued July 24, 2006 by U.S. Customs and Border Protection.

Tariff classification

HTS codes: 8536.69.8000

Headings: 8536

GRI rules applied: GRI 3(b)

Product description

The merchandise under consideration is a 3-Outlet Adapter with Sensor Activated Night Light, item number W014GA00179. The 3-Outlet Adapter consists of an insulated housing with a 3-prong polarized plug protruding out the back and three 3-prong polarized sockets on the front with a night light. A light sensor automatically turns the night light on and off at dusk and dawn. In use, this adapter is inserted into a standard wall receptacle and can accept up to three three-prong polarized electrical plugs. The 3-Outlet Adapter is rated at 125V/15A. The 3-Outlet Adapter with Sensor Activated Night Light is a composite good made up of different components classified under different headings. The General Rules of Interpretation (GRI) of the Harmonized Tariff System (HTSUS), in particular, GRI 3(b) provides, in relevant part, that composite goods, which cannot be classified by reference to 3(a), shall be classified as if they consisted of the material or component which gives them their essential character. The outlet adapter provides the essential character of this item.

CBP rationale

The applicable subheading for the 3-Outlet Adapter with Sensor Activated Night Light will be 8536.69.8000, HTSUS, which provides for "Electrical apparatus for switching or protecting electrical circuits, or for making connections to or in electrical circuits…for a voltage not exceeding 1,000 V: Lamp-holders, plugs and sockets: Other: Other.

The general rate of duty will be 2.7 percent ad valorem. Duty rates are provided for your convenience and are subject to change.
